Solution Overview

Problem

The increasing interconnectedness of personal electronic devices raises privacy concerns as users lack control over the collection, use, and distribution of their personal information, leading to potential misuse by unauthorized parties.

Innovation Solution

A method and system that utilize a personal ontology graph to securely manage and distribute personal information, allowing users to maintain control over their data by using a personal agent operating locally or remotely, ensuring privacy and enabling targeted advertising while protecting sensitive information.

Engineering Contradictions & Design Principles

VSEngineering Contradiction Analysis

1Productivity

If personal information is collected and distributed by connected devices, then targeted advertising and content delivery can be improved, but user privacy and control over personal information deteriorate

Engineering Contradiction:
Improvetargeted advertising effectivenessVSAvoidprivacy loss
Core Design Contradiction:
ProductivityVSObject-affected harmful factors

Solution Approach 1:

The patent introduces a personal agent as an intermediary component that resides on the user's device and acts as a mediator between the user's personal information and external systems. This agent selectively controls what information is shared, with whom, and under what conditions, thereby enabling targeted advertising while preserving user privacy and control. The personal agent translates user preferences into actionable targeting criteria without exposing raw personal data to advertisers.

Inventive Principle:
Principle #24Intermediary (Mediator)

2Measurement precision

If personal information is shared with third parties, then advertising targeting accuracy is improved, but security and unauthorized access risks worsen

Engineering Contradiction:
Improveadvertising targeting accuracyVSAvoidinformation security
Core Design Contradiction:
Measurement precisionVSReliability

Solution Approach 1:

The patent extracts only the necessary targeting information from the user's personal data through the personal agent, rather than sharing the complete personal information set with third parties. The agent processes and filters data locally, extracting only the minimal required attributes for advertising targeting (such as inferred interests or demographic categories) while leaving sensitive personal information secure on the user's device. This extraction approach maintains targeting accuracy while minimizing security exposure.

Inventive Principle:
Principle #2Taking out (Extraction)

3Adaptability or versatility

If comprehensive personal information is collected, then user profiling and content matching are improved, but user control and privacy management become more difficult

Engineering Contradiction:
Improvecontent matching capabilityVSAvoidprivacy management
Core Design Contradiction:
Adaptability or versatilityVSEase of operation

Solution Approach 1:

The patent implements a self-service privacy management system where the personal agent automatically handles information collection, processing, and sharing decisions based on user-defined preferences. The system autonomously manages the complexity of comprehensive data collection by inferring user interests, automatically creating profiles, and dynamically controlling information disclosure without requiring users to manually manage each aspect of their privacy settings. This self-service approach enables sophisticated content matching while keeping privacy management simple for users.

Inventive Principle:
Principle #25Self-service

AI summary

The present disclosure relates generally to systems and methods for the secure management of electronic information relating to a user. In certain embodiments, systems and methods disclosed herein may allow for personal information related to a user to be used in connection with information targeting systems and methods configured to match and/or target information for delivery to a user based on the user's interests. In some embodiments, personal information relating to a user may be stored and/or managed in a personal ontology graph or other data structure including, among other things, various inferred interests of the user derived from available personal information.
